Ouagadougou, The ” Big Win Philantrophy ” Foundation announced Thursday its willingness to support the Burkinabè government’s plan to create 600,000 jobs for the benefit of young people.
A delegation from the said foundation led by its president, Jamie Cooper, was received in audience this Thursday morning by the head of state, Roch Marc Christian Kaboré.
“We talked about the plan to create 600,000 jobs and we tried to see what efforts we can deploy to achieve this objective which is intended to be a multisectoral activity”, declared, the president of the foundation. ‘Big Win Philantrophy’, Jamie Cooper.
Jamie Cooper said that the discussions with the president of Faso allowed them to identify the latter’s “ clear vision ” for Burkina Faso and its youth.
